The Compact is a partnership agreement between the statutory sector and the voluntary and community sector. It's about making sure we have good working practices and positive relationships, so that we can work together to create a better Derby. Derby and Derbyshire Economic Partnership (DDEP) grant funding Second round grant funding Applications are invited to support capital projects from £75,000 to £1m. The core objectives are: to provide quality employment space; invest in infrastructure schemes to improve the public realm and to increase the potential for innovative businesses to start up, establish and thrive. Deadline for submission of expression of interest forms is 16 October 2008. New grant funding Applications are invited to support revenue projects from £75,000 to £300,000. The four priorities are: to develop enterprise skills in young people and wider community: increase business engagement in workforce development: support entrepreneurial, creative and innovative business activity and to optimise the impact and effectiveness of the tourism sector. 20 November - Education Islam Introduction to Islam and the Muslim Culture Course, Nottingham This course is aimed at Non-Muslim public sector professionals who work with Muslims from diverse communities and all those who wish to increase their knowledge of Islam. It incorporates a visit to a local mosque and aims to provide participants with: - a better understanding of basic beliefs and practices; - information regarding the background to Muslims in Britain; and - Public Sector development issues for Muslim Communities.
